1. Carrier Home Comfort

We love the Carrier brand, and there are a variety of reasons why their products are consistently rated as being some of the best in the industry. Carrier products are optimized for maximum energy efficiency and meet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ER), Annual Fuel Utilization (AFUE) ratings and more, making them a great option for homeowners who are concerned about keeping monthly energy costs low. Some products you can expect from Carrier are:
  • Air conditioners
  • Heat pumps
  • Geothermal heat pumps
  • Gas furnaces
  However, buying top-of-the-line HVAC equipment means that your Carrier products will come with a higher price tag than some other brands. That being said, when it comes to a dependable and trusted brand, you can’t really get any better than Carrier Home Comfort.

2. Nortek Global

Nortek may not feel like a familiar name, but they make several brands which may ring a bell, including Westinghouse, Frigidaire, Kelvinator, and Maytag. In particular, the Maytag M1200 PSA4BI iQ Drive split-system central air conditioner gets our recommendation thanks to its quietness and efficiency. With EER ratings up to 15 and SEER ratings of up to 25.e, this Energy Star approved model is a great investment.

3. American Standard

American Standard has often been billed as the “Cadillac of HVAC” because it’s one of the most reliable brands in the industry. Not only do their products tend to last a long time, but they’re also great about upholding and respecting their 10-year warranties which cover both parts and labor. A stand-out product from this company is the American Standard XV20i central AC unit, which is a durable, environmentally-friendly system with lots of advanced features, including being able to control it from your smartphone.

4. Lennox

Lennox is well known for being a great energy-efficient option, and since the company prides itself on pushing the “efficiency envelope” many of their products have significantly higher SEER levels. One great example is the Lennox XC21 air conditioner, which works quietly and efficiently and is well worth the upfront investment. Another bonus is that many Lennox products accept more than one type of fuel, and it’s not unusual to find a system which can use both gas and a heat pump to work effectively.

5. Amana

If you’re looking for high-performing products within the 13 to 18 SEER range, then you won’t be disappointed with your Amana product. Not only do they produce high-quality products, but Amana is also known for having some of the best warranties in the industry, meaning as a customer you can rest easy knowing that your investment will run perfectly for years to come.
